

# CreateAccessPoint
<a name="API_S3Files_CreateAccessPoint"></a>

Creates an S3 File System Access Point for application-specific access with POSIX user identity and root directory enforcement. Access points provide a way to manage access to shared datasets in multi-tenant scenarios.

## Request Syntax
<a name="API_S3Files_CreateAccessPoint_RequestSyntax"></a>

```
PUT /access-points HTTP/1.1
Content-type: application/json

{
   "clientToken": "string",
   "fileSystemId": "string",
   "posixUser": { 
      "gid": number,
      "secondaryGids": [ number ],
      "uid": number
   },
   "rootDirectory": { 
      "creationPermissions": { 
         "ownerGid": number,
         "ownerUid": number,
         "permissions": "string"
      },
      "path": "string"
   },
   "tags": [ 
      { 
         "key": "string",
         "value": "string"
      }
   ]
}
```

## URI Request Parameters
<a name="API_S3Files_CreateAccessPoint_RequestParameters"></a>

The request does not use any URI parameters.

## Request Body
<a name="API_S3Files_CreateAccessPoint_RequestBody"></a>

The request accepts the following data in JSON format.

 ** [clientToken](#API_S3Files_CreateAccessPoint_RequestS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-request-clientToken"></a>
A unique, case-sensitive identifier to ensure that the operation completes no more than one time. If this token matches a previous request, AWS ignores the request, but does not return an error.  
Type: String  
Length Constraints: Minimum length of 1. Maximum length of 64.  
Pattern: `(.+)`   
Required: No

 ** [fileSystemId](#API_S3Files_CreateAccessPoint_RequestS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-request-fileSystemId"></a>
The ID or Amazon Resource Name (ARN) of the S3 File System.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 128.  
Pattern: `(arn:aws[-a-z]*:s3files:[0-9a-z-:]+:file-system/fs-[0-9a-f]{17,40}|fs-[0-9a-f]{17,40})`   
Required: Yes

 ** [posixUser](#API_S3Files_CreateAccessPoint_RequestS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-request-posixUser"></a>
The POSIX identity with uid, gid, and secondary group IDs for user enforcement when accessing the file system through this access point.  
Type: [PosixUser](API_S3Files_PosixUser.md) object  
Required: No

 ** [rootDirectory](#API_S3Files_CreateAccessPoint_RequestS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-request-rootDirectory"></a>
The root directory path for the access point, with optional creation permissions for newly created directories.  
Type: [RootDirectory](API_S3Files_RootDirectory.md) object  
Required: No

 ** [tags](#API_S3Files_CreateAccessPoint_RequestS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-request-tags"></a>
An array of key-value pairs to apply to the access point for resource tagging.  
Type: Array of [Tag](API_S3Files_Tag.md) objects  
Array Members: Minimum number of 1 item. Maximum number of 50 items.  
Required: No

## Response Syntax
<a name="API_S3Files_CreateAccessPoint_ResponseSyntax"></a>

```
HTTP/1.1 200
Content-type: application/json

{
   "accessPointArn": "string",
   "accessPointId": "string",
   "clientToken": "string",
   "fileSystemId": "string",
   "name": "string",
   "ownerId": "string",
   "posixUser": { 
      "gid": number,
      "secondaryGids": [ number ],
      "uid": number
   },
   "rootDirectory": { 
      "creationPermissions": { 
         "ownerGid": number,
         "ownerUid": number,
         "permissions": "string"
      },
      "path": "string"
   },
   "status": "string",
   "tags": [ 
      { 
         "key": "string",
         "value": "string"
      }
   ]
}
```

## Response Elements
<a name="API_S3Files_CreateAccessPoint_ResponseElements"></a>

If the action is successful, the service sends back an HTTP 200 response.

The following data is returned in JSON format by the service.

 ** [accessPointArn](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-accessPointArn"></a>
The Amazon Resource Name (ARN) of the access point.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 256.  
Pattern: `arn:aws[-a-z]*:s3files:[0-9a-z-:]+:file-system/fs-[0-9a-f]{17,40}/access-point/fsap-[0-9a-f]{17,40}` 

 ** [accessPointId](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-accessPointId"></a>
The ID of the access point.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 256.  
Pattern: `(arn:aws[-a-z]*:s3files:[0-9a-z-:]+:file-system/fs-[0-9a-f]{17,40}/access-point/fsap-[0-9a-f]{17,40}|fsap-[0-9a-f]{17,40})` 

 ** [clientToken](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-clientToken"></a>
The client token that was provided in the request.  
Type: String  
Length Constraints: Minimum length of 1. Maximum length of 64.  
Pattern: `(.+)` 

 ** [fileSystemId](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-fileSystemId"></a>
The ID of the S3 File System.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 128.  
Pattern: `(arn:aws[-a-z]*:s3files:[0-9a-z-:]+:file-system/fs-[0-9a-f]{17,40}|fs-[0-9a-f]{17,40})` 

 ** [name](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-name"></a>
The name of the access point.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 256.  
Pattern: `([\p{L}\p{Z}\p{N}_.:/=+\-@]*)` 

 ** [ownerId](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-ownerId"></a>
The AWS account ID of the access point owner.  
Type: String  
Length Constraints: Minimum length of 0. Maximum length of 12.  
Pattern: `(\d{12})|(\d{4}-{4}-\d{4})` 

 ** [posixUser](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-posixUser"></a>
The POSIX identity configured for this access point.  
Type: [PosixUser](API_S3Files_PosixUser.md) object

 ** [rootDirectory](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-rootDirectory"></a>
The root directory configuration for this access point.  
Type: [RootDirectory](API_S3Files_RootDirectory.md) object

 ** [status](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-status"></a>
The current status of the access point.  
Type: String  
Valid Values: `available | creating | deleting | deleted | error | updating` 

 ** [tags](#API_S3Files_CreateAccessPoint_ResponseSyntax) **   <a name="AmazonS3-S3Files_CreateAccessPoint-response-tags"></a>
The tags associated with the access point.  
Type: Array of [Tag](API_S3Files_Tag.md) objects  
Array Members: Minimum number of 1 item. Maximum number of 50 items.

## Errors
<a name="API_S3Files_CreateAccessPoint_Errors"></a>

 ** ConflictException **   
The request conflicts with the current state of the resource. This can occur when trying to create a resource that already exists or delete a resource that is in use.    
 ** errorCode **   
The error code associated with the exception.  
 ** resourceId **   
The identifier of the resource that caused the conflict.  
 ** resourceType **   
The type of the resource that caused the conflict.
HTTP Status Code: 409

 ** InternalServerException **   
An internal server error occurred. Retry your request.    
 ** errorCode **   
The error code associated with the exception.
HTTP Status Code: 500

 ** ResourceNotFoundException **   
The specified resource was not found. Verify that the resource exists and that you have permission to access it.    
 ** errorCode **   
The error code associated with the exception.
HTTP Status Code: 404

 ** ServiceQuotaExceededException **   
The request would exceed a service quota. Review your service quotas and either delete resources or request a quota increase.    
 ** errorCode **   
The error code associated with the exception.
HTTP Status Code: 402

 ** ThrottlingException **   
The request was throttled. Retry your request using exponential backoff.    
 ** errorCode **   
The error code associated with the exception.
HTTP Status Code: 429

 ** ValidationException **   
The input parameters are not valid. Check the parameter values and try again.    
 ** errorCode **   
The error code associated with the exception.
HTTP Status Code: 400
